Team — DR drill for Gridwell's formula sandbox runs Thursday. We'll simulate a sandbox escape and restore the evaluator cluster from cold snapshots. Release manager owns the restore checklist; everyone else observes. Expect roughly forty minutes of degraded formula execution in staging only. The snapshot vault will prompt for the recovery passphrase during step three. It is recorded immediately below for the drill.

vault phrase of kajef-tafog = wenox-briix

Ticket #—: Backfill scheduler vault locked

The Nightloom scheduler can't start tonight's backfills because its credentials vault sealed itself after a host reboot. Jobs are queuing but not executing; customers on the Harwick plan will notice stale dashboards by morning. Support can unseal it from the scheduler host using `nightloom vault unseal`. When prompted, enter the recovery passphrase below.

strongbox words: druiel-frador-brieth-druys-fenys-zorwyn-zorael

Migration step 7 — stale-cache fix from the Wrenfall postmortem. Quick recap for on-call: the old Duskmere cache kept serving profile blobs after the invalidation fanout silently dropped messages, which is how we ended up showing week-old data during the incident. This step swaps the fire-and-forget fanout for acked invalidations and adds a hard TTL as a backstop. Deploy the cache sidecar first, then flip the flag — order matters, or you'll recreate the bug. Once flipped, the sidecar picks up the following configuration values.

deployment values, bajog-fahop:
PRAMIR_LOG_LEVEL=error
PRAMIR_METRICS_HOST=metrics.pramir.norvacorp.internal
PRAMIR_POOL_SIZE=16

Our Pixelproof snapshot suite for the Lanternkit UI components stopped uploading baseline images last night; the CI token used by the comparison service expired after the standard 90-day window. All diffs since then are falsely reported as new components. I have regenerated the credential with identical read/write scopes on the baseline bucket and verified a green run locally. Please confirm the scopes match before merging. The refreshed key for the snapshot service follows.

API key for bageg-kajef: vxb2-ss